diff --git a/app/src/main/kotlin/at/connyduck/pixelcat/components/settings/SettingsActivity.kt b/app/src/main/kotlin/at/connyduck/pixelcat/components/settings/SettingsActivity.kt index bc2b5d6..fb13a73 100644 --- a/app/src/main/kotlin/at/connyduck/pixelcat/components/settings/SettingsActivity.kt +++ b/app/src/main/kotlin/at/connyduck/pixelcat/components/settings/SettingsActivity.kt @@ -41,15 +41,15 @@ class SettingsActivity : BaseActivity(), SharedPreferences.OnSharedPreferenceCha @Inject lateinit var preferences: SharedPreferences - private val binding by viewBinding(ActivitySettingsBinding::inflate) - private var restartActivitiesOnExit = false override fun onCreate(savedInstanceState: Bundle?) { super.onCreate(savedInstanceState) + + val binding by viewBinding(ActivitySettingsBinding::inflate) setContentView(binding.root) - ViewCompat.setOnApplyWindowInsetsListener(binding.settingsContainer) { _, insets -> + ViewCompat.setOnApplyWindowInsetsListener(binding.root) { _, insets -> val top = insets.getInsets(systemBars()).top val toolbarParams = binding.settingsToolbar.layoutParams as ViewGroup.MarginLayoutParams toolbarParams.topMargin = top diff --git a/app/src/main/res/layout/activity_settings.xml b/app/src/main/res/layout/activity_settings.xml index bb68c89..aad999c 100644 --- a/app/src/main/res/layout/activity_settings.xml +++ b/app/src/main/res/layout/activity_settings.xml @@ -1,9 +1,7 @@ - + android:layout_height="match_parent"> - - \ No newline at end of file + android:layout_height="match_parent" + app:layout_behavior="com.google.android.material.appbar.AppBarLayout$ScrollingViewBehavior" /> + + \ No newline at end of file